SORTWKNO= System Option<br />

Specifies how many sort work data sets to allocate<br />

Default: 3<br />

Valid in: configuration file, <strong>SAS</strong> invocation, OPTIONS statement, OPTIONS window<br />

Category: Sort: SORT<br />

PROC OPTIONS GROUP= SORT<br />

z/<strong>OS</strong> specifics: all<br />

Syntax<br />

SORTWKNO=n<br />

n<br />

can be 0 through 6. If SORTWKNO=0 is specified, any existing sort work files are<br />

freed and none are allocated.<br />

Details<br />

The SORTWKNO= option specifies how many sort work files are to be allocated<br />

dynamically by either <strong>SAS</strong> or the SORT utility. (See “DYNALLOC System Option” on<br />

page 425.)<br />

SORT31PL System Option<br />

Controls what type of parameter list is used to invoke the host sort utility<br />

Default: SORT31PL<br />

Valid in: configuration file, <strong>SAS</strong> invocation, OPTIONS statement, OPTIONS window<br />

Category: Sort: SORT<br />

PROC OPTIONS GROUP= SORT<br />

z/<strong>OS</strong> specifics: all<br />

Syntax<br />

SORT31PL | N<strong>OS</strong>ORT31PL<br />

Details<br />

If SORT31PL is in effect, a 31-bit extended parameter list is used to invoke the host<br />

sort utility. If N<strong>OS</strong>ORT31PL is in effect, a 24-bit parameter list is used.<br />
